来源:小编 更新:2024-10-25 08:59:56
用手机看
随着智能手机的普及,移动游戏市场日益繁荣。Windows Phone作为微软的移动操作系统,也拥有庞大的用户群体。本文将为您详细介绍Windows Phone游戏开发的相关知识,帮助您从零开始,一步步打造属于自己的游戏。
在开始游戏开发之前,我们需要了解Windows Phone游戏开发的环境。目前,Windows Phone游戏开发主要依赖于XNA Framework和Unity 3D两个平台。
XNA Framework是微软推出的一款游戏开发框架,适用于Windows Phone、Xbox 360等平台。以下是XNA Framework入门的几个关键步骤:
首先,您需要在您的计算机上安装XNA Game Studio。您可以从微软官方网站下载并安装最新版本的XNA Game Studio。
安装完成后,打开XNA Game Studio,创建一个新的XNA项目。在创建项目时,您可以选择不同的模板,如2D游戏、3D游戏等。
在XNA项目中,您需要编写游戏代码来实现游戏逻辑。XNA提供了丰富的API,包括图形、音效、输入等。
Unity 3D是一款功能强大的游戏开发引擎,支持多个平台,包括Windows Phone。以下是Unity 3D入门的几个关键步骤:
首先,您需要在您的计算机上安装Unity Hub。Unity Hub是Unity的官方管理工具,用于安装、更新和配置Unity版本。
安装完成后,打开Unity Hub,创建一个新的Unity项目。在创建项目时,您可以选择不同的模板,如2D游戏、3D游戏等。
在Unity项目中,您需要编写C代码来实现游戏逻辑。Unity提供了丰富的API,包括图形、音效、输入等。
图形资源包括游戏角色、场景、UI等。您可以使用Photoshop、Illustrator等图形设计软件制作图形资源。
音效资源包括背景音乐、音效等。您可以使用Audacity、FL Studio等音频编辑软件制作音效资源。
功能测试主要检查游戏的功能是否正常,如角色移动、碰撞检测、音效播放等。
性能测试主要检查游戏的运行速度、内存占用等,以确保游戏在Windows Phone设备上运行流畅。